What is this place?

Spiritual Sanctuary – This is a revered temple dedicated to Baba Jai Guru Dev, a prominent spiritual leader and saint. It serves as a spiritual hub for his followers, offering a tranquil space for devotion and reflection. You'll find it situated near the larger Jai Gurudev Ashram in Mathura.

Why people come here

Devotion & Peace – People primarily visit this Mandir to offer prayers, seek blessings, and experience a sense of spiritual calm. It's a place for devotees to connect with the teachings of Baba Jai Guru Dev and participate in the collective spiritual energy, often finding respite from daily life.

What to expect

Serene Atmosphere – I find that you can expect a generally peaceful and devotional atmosphere here, often filled with the sounds of bhajans (devotional songs) or silent prayer. The temple complex typically includes prayer halls, shrines, and sometimes areas for meditation or community gatherings. Crowd levels can vary, with higher numbers during special occasions or festivals.

Visitor etiquette

Respectful Conduct – When visiting, it's customary to dress modestly, covering your shoulders and knees, as a sign of respect. You'll typically need to remove your footwear before entering the main temple areas. Maintaining a quiet and reverent demeanor is appreciated, especially during prayers or discourses.
